The track you are looking for is "Run Run SomeThings" (also known as "Makoma") by the Ghanaian Hiplife group Praye. It was originally released as part of the Appietus Compilation Volume 1 and famously won Best Hiplife Song of the Year in 2006. Streaming and Digital Access

Praye (meaning "broom" in English, symbolizing unity) was formed after winning the NESCAFE African Revelations contest. The group consists of three members: Eugene Baah (Choirmaster / Praye Honeho) Steven Fiawoo (Big J / Praye Tietia) Nana Kwame (Kente / Praye Tenten)

The song you're looking for is "Run Run Somethings" (also known as "Makoma") by the Ghanaian Hiplife group Praye. Released in 2006, it was produced by Appietus and won "Best Hiplife Song of the Year" at the Ghana Music Awards. Where to Listen or Download

Original Title: The track was originally titled "Makoma" but is widely recognized by its catchy chorus lyrics, "Run run somethings".
Significance: It was the lead hit single on Appietus's first compilation album and is considered a classic of the mid-2000s Ghanaian Hiplife era. Google Watch Action Data
